The Cherokee Nation
“You asked us to throw off the hunter and warrior state: We did so - you ask us to form a republican government, We did so - adopting your own as a model. You asked us to cultivate the earth, and learn the mechanic arts: We did so. You asked us to learn to read: we did so. You asked us to cast away our idols in worship your God: we did so.” - John Ridge.
In the end, it was not enough.
Dedicated on July 19, 2014
